比面试准备
??107
这个作者很懒,什么都没留下…
展开
-
Activity四种启动模式
转载:http://blog.csdn.net/shinay/article/details/7898492主要存在四种启动模式: standard,singleTop,singleTask,singleInstance<activity android:name=".A1" android:launchMode="standard" />standard:在该模式下,每次转载 2015-09-30 21:40:00 · 352 阅读 · 0 评论 -
类的构造方法调用几次的判定:
类的构造方法调用几次的判定:public Class A{ public A(){}}A a1;A a2[2];A *a3;A *a4[2];A a5 = new A();A *a6 = new A[2]();a1 调用1次,a2 调用2次, a3 不调用,只是生命了对该对象的引用, a4 不调用, a5 调用1次, a6 调用两次;只有在分配内存空间时,才会调用构造函数,原创 2015-09-18 14:32:01 · 1723 阅读 · 0 评论 -
String str=new String("abc");创建对象个数计算
转载出:http://www.cnblogs.com/ydpvictor/archive/2012/09/09/2677260.html栈(stack):主要保存基本类型(或者叫内置类型)(char、byte、short、int、long、float、double、boolean)和对象的引用,数据可以共享,速度仅次于寄存器(register),快于堆。 堆(heap):用于存储对象1、在声明一转载 2015-09-18 14:49:30 · 716 阅读 · 0 评论 -
线程中的yield与sleep方法的区别
转载出:http://www.cnblogs.com/wdfrog/archive/2013/04/24/3039475.htmlwait会放弃对象锁而notify不会放弃对象锁,需要通过推出同步代码块,或者调用wait以放弃对象锁,让被唤醒的线程执行当线程在运行中执行了Thread类的yield()静态方法,如果此时具有相同优先级的其他线程处于就绪状态,yield()方法转载 2015-10-11 16:42:07 · 2643 阅读 · 0 评论